Brain scans are an essential tool for diagnosing and treating a variety of neurological conditions, including brain tumors, strokes, and traumatic brain injuries. There are several different types of brain scans, including magnetic resonance imaging (MRI), computed tomography (CT), and positron emission tomography (PET) scans. Other synonyms for brain scans may include neuroimaging, brain mapping, and brain imaging. These terms refer to the use of technology and medical imaging to visualize and analyze the structure and function of the brain. Overall, brain scans play a vital role in modern medicine, providing physicians with valuable information to diagnose and treat brain-related conditions.
